Description
9-Methylthiononanenitrile is a specialized organic sulfur compound containing a nitrile functional group. This chemical serves as a valuable intermediate in the synthesis of more complex molecules, particularly in the development of pharmaceuticals and advanced materials. It is primarily sought after by research institutions and industrial manufacturers in the fine chemical, agrochemical, and pharmaceutical sectors for its unique structural properties.

Basic Information
| Product Name | 9-Methylthiononanenitrile |
| CAS No. | 58214-94-1 |
| Molecular Formula | C10H19NS |
| Molecular Weight | 185.33 g/mol |
| Synonyms | Nonanenitrile, 9-(methylthio)-; 9-(Methylthio)nonanenitrile; 9-Methylmercaptononanenitrile; Methyl 9-cyanonomyl sulfide; 9-(Methylsulfanyl)nonanenitrile |
